“The Form 990 is prepared by BSO management and reviewed by a paid preparer. The complete 990 is then reviewed by the Audit, Risk and Compliance Committee of the Board of Trustees. The Audit, Risk and Compliance Committee reviews each section and schedule of the 990, focusing on key changes and substantive disclosures. Subsequent to this review, a copy of the final draft 990, which is the version to be filed with the IRS, is placed in a password-protected website for all members of the Board of Trustees to review in advance of their next board meeting. All members of the Board of Trustees receive an email notifying them that the Form 990 is available for review on the site. The final 990 is signed by the Chief Financial Officer or President and CEO and paid preparer.”
“The Boston Symphony Orchestra has a Conflict of Interest Policy. The policy requires that Trustees, Officers and members of a committee with board-delegated powers disclose the existence of any potential or actual conflicts of interest to the Board or to the Executive Committee. The Board or Executive Committee then discusses and votes to determine whether an actual conflict of interest exists. If a conflict exists, the Board or Executive Committee evaluates the particular transaction or arrangement to determine the most reasonable course of action. The individual who disclosed the conflict must leave the Board or Executive Committee meeting during the discussion of, and vote on, the transaction or arrangement that results in the conflict of interest. Additionally, the policy also requires any staff member that has information about a possible conflict, to report the matter, promptly, to their supervisor, the Chief Human Resources Officer or Chief Financial Officer. The Director of Human Resources and the Chief Financial Officer will review the circumstances of the possible conflict with other appropriate management to make the determination about the most reasonable course of action. A breach of the conflict of interest policy is grounds for disciplinary action, up to and including termination. Additionally, on an annual basis, all Trustees, Officers, or members of a committee with board delegated powers are provided with a copy of the policy and must sign a statement affirming that they have received, read and understand the policy; they must also affirm that they agree to comply with the policy. As part of this Annual Notice of Policy, each individual is required to disclose any potential or actual conflicts of interest in writing. All responses indicating a potential or actual conflict are subject to review by the Board or Executive Committee as described above.”
“The BSO has a designated Compensation Committee, comprised of trustees of the BSO, which sets the process for determining and approving compensation for officers and key employees. The compensation Committee's process includes: (a) development and consideration of comparability data to provide the bases for the Committee's decisions and (b) consideration of (i) applicable accounting and disclosure rules, (ii) emerging trends in corporate governance, and (iii) standards and guidelines promulgated by the Division of Public Charities of the Massachusetts Office of the Attorney General (collectively, the "Compensation Process"). Deliberations of the Compensation Committee in connection with the Compensation Process are contemporaneously documented. When evaluating officers and key employees, the Compensation Committee carefully considers the following factors: (i) duties and responsibilities, (ii) background and experience, (iii) dedication, commitment and work schedule, (iv) leadership, management and professional skills, (v) overall performance and standing, (vi) BSO' salary scale of employees generally, and (vii) the BSO's annual budget. The Compensation Committee's most recent review of officer and key employee compensation occurred in 2023.”

“The purpose of the endowment is to provide enduring support for the mission of the Orchestra by releasing a substantial and reliable flow of funds to the operating budget. The income earned on the Orchestra's endowment assets may be used for general or donor-restricted purposes and is recorded as net assets without donor restriction or net assets with donor restriction, as appropriate.”

“The Orchestra accounts for the effect of any uncertain tax positions based on a "more likely than not" threshold for the recognition of the tax positions being sustained based on the technical merits of the position under scrutiny by the applicable taxing authority. If a tax position or positions are deemed to result in uncertainties of those positions, the unrecognized tax benefit is estimated based on a "cumulative probabilty assessment" that aggregates the estimated tax liability for all uncertain tax positions. The Orchestra has identified its tax status as a tax exempt entity and its determinations relative to income that is considered related and unrelated as its only significant tax positions, however, the Orchestra has determined that such tax positions do not result in an uncertainty requiring recognition. The Orchestra is not currently under examination by any taxing jurisdiction. It's federal and state income tax returns are generally open for examination for three years following the date filed.”

Within the U.S., it is the fourth-largest performing arts institution. Between October 5, 2023, and May 4, 2024, the Boston Symphony Orchestra gave more than 80 concerts in Symphony Hall for 159,787 audience members that included BSO commissions, overlooked works from the past, and central works of the classical canon, speaking to the breadth of human experience. Soloists included Yo-Yo Ma, Aaron Diehl, Yefim Bronfman, Paul Lewis, Yuja Wang, and Hilary Hahn as well as diverse rising stars who included saxophonist Steven Banks, tenor Lawrence Brownlee, Sphinx award winning violinist Randall Goosby, Venezuelan conductor Domingo Hindoyan, and Korean pianists Seong-Jin Cho and 19-year-old Yunchan Lim, the youngest winner of the Van Cliburn International Piano prize. The BSO elevated important living composers including Carlos Simon, Roberto Sierra, Tania León, Elena Langer, Iman Habibi, James Lee III, Hannah Kendall, and Anna Thorvaldsdottir with works that explored climate change and struggles for social justice in the U.S. and abroad. Highlights included Paul Lewis performing all five Beethoven's piano concertos in a three-day marathon; Yo-Yo Ma gave all-out performances of Shostakovich's Cello concerto No. 1 and No 2, and the BSO completed its ten-year investigation of Shostakovich's major works with an acclaimed concert performance of his opera Lady Macbeth of Mtsensk in Boston and at Carnegie Hall, and the BSO gave a memorial tribute to jazz great Wayne Shorter, which the Boston Globe called "one of the most unforgettable, extraordinary, and joyous BSO concerts I have ever experienced." Throughout the year, the BSO celebrated Serge Koussevitzky and his enduring legacy as the former Music Director of the orchestra. Boston Pops concerts offered a wide range of musical expressions from sold out celebrations of John Williams to Gospel, Broadway, music of Queen, its first Pride celebration, and a commemoration in music and archival photos and videos of the final months of World War II in a program that was broadcast in November on many PBS stations. Attendance at the ever-popular Holiday Pops concerts grew 22% from the year before with 92,876 people attending 39 performances. Tanglewood's natural beauty once again created an extraordinary backdrop for experiencing music drawing 328,000 people from around the country and across the globe. Highlights included all-Beethoven and all-Strauss programs, a performance with dancers from Boston Ballet, the return of Yo-Yo Ma, Yuja Wang, Renée Fleming, Paul Lewis, and Emanuel Ax. Gustavo Dudamel led the National Children's Symphony of Venezuela and the baroque ensemble Les Arts Florissants performed.
